Window Inspection: Ensuring Safety, Energy Efficiency, and Longevity
Windows play an essential role in the general functionality of a structure, impacting everything from looks to energy performance. Among the various components of home maintenance, window inspection is frequently ignored but is essential for guaranteeing durability, security, and reduced energy expenses. This article will explore the significance of window evaluations, comprehensive steps involved, common concerns that may occur, and best practices for keeping windows.
Why Window Inspections Matter
Window evaluations are crucial for several factors:
Energy Efficiency: Poorly sealed or harmed windows can cause substantial heat loss or gain, leading to increased energy costs.Safety: Inspecting windows assists recognize structural weaknesses that could lead to safety threats, such as falling panes or vulnerable gain access to points for intruders.Aesthetic Appeal: Clean and properly maintained windows add to the overall visual appeal of a property.Preventative Maintenance: Regular evaluations can capture potential problems before they end up being expensive repairs.When to Schedule a Window Inspection

A thorough window inspection consists of numerous crucial actions, which can be performed by property owners or professional inspectors.
1. Visual InspectionLook for Cracks: Look for any visible damage to the window frame, panes, and seals.Examine the Caulking: Ensure that the caulking around the windows is undamaged and not peeling or cracking.Analyze the Screens: Screens must be without holes and tears.2. Operational CheckOpen and Close Windows: Ensure that all windows operate smoothly and lock safely.Examine Hinges and Locks: Look for rust, corrosion, or any mechanical failure in hardware.3. Energy Efficiency EvaluationConduct a Test for Air Leakage: Use a lit incense stick near the window edges. If the smoke moves horizontally, there is likely an air leak.Look for Condensation: Look for wetness in between double or triple-paned windows, suggesting seal failures.4. CleanlinessClean the Glass: Dirty windows impact exposure and looks. Clean down the glass inside and out.Clear Frames and Sills: Remove any dirt, particles, or mold from window frames and sills.5. Q1: How often should windows be checked?

A: It is suggested to examine windows at least twice a year, preferably in spring and fall.

Q2: Can I check my windows myself?

A: Yes, property owners can perform visual assessments and standard functional checks, but professional assessments are recommended for more thorough examinations.

Q3: What are the signs that I require to change my windows?

A: Signs consist of significant air leakages, condensation in between panes, extreme energy expenses, and visible damage such as rot or broken frames.
